How much does CT Scan - Body Scan cost?

$1,000

Typical facility fee. In Pennsylvania, July 2026.

Insurers have agreed to pay about $1,000 for this service. Most negotiated rates run $646 to $1,202.

These are rates insurers have negotiated with providers, not the amount a patient is billed. What you owe depends on your plan's deductible and coinsurance. Based on rates published by 5 insurance carriers under federal price transparency rules.
